Well, the conjunction shows the joining of the good and the evil into one entity...... which falls behind a theory I have, so please, no flames if I'm an idiot. The white lodge and the black lodge are two faces to the same coin, ie there's only ONE lodge, but there are obviously two parts. (The floor I took as the giveaway: white and black mixed, spaced) The conjunction is one force, but there are obviously two parts. The midget and the giant: one person, but two obviously separate faces... He said that himself... "Watch out for my cousin" might have well have been a fortelling of what was to come, the doubles... the "dopplegangers", the opposites. Am I completely wrong in believing this?
